Delicious Mexican Street Corn Brussels Sprouts

Description

A vibrant and flavorful dish that combines crispy Brussels sprouts with the delicious flavors of Mexican street corn, topped with cotija cheese and chili-lime seasoning.


Ingredients

  • Brussels sprouts
  • Olive oil
  • Lime juice
  • Cotija cheese
  • Chili-lime seasoning
  • Salt
  • Pepper

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Trim the Brussels sprouts and cut them in half.
  3. Toss the Brussels sprouts with olive oil, salt, and pepper.
  4. Spread them out on a baking sheet and roast for 20-25 minutes until golden and tender.
  5. Remove from the oven and drizzle with lime juice.
  6. Sprinkle cotija cheese and chili-lime seasoning on top before serving.

Notes

For best results, cut Brussels sprouts evenly and avoid overcrowding the baking sheet.
